Bachelor’s Student Diversity

In the most recent graduating class, 67% of history bachelor’s degrees went to men and 33% went to women.

A&M-Central Texas gender breakdown of History Bachelor's degree grads The largest share of history bachelor’s degree graduates at A&M-Central Texas were Hispanic or Latino. Approximately 50% of graduates fell into this category.
